Referring to online studies, what the ex-resident of Big Brother has experienced is known as "sudden wealth syndrome". So, the period then is not necessarily associated with a good condition and there are several reasons:
1. Anxiety and Depression: If much of the stress during the year comes from problems with money, winning a lottery or earning 100 million ALL in Big Brother sounds like the key to happiness. But psychologists point out that the vast majority of people experience bad because they are not ready for such a "turmoil" in life. They are able to pay the bills, but how much is the price of a quality friendship?
2. You may be killed or robed: Gaining a large amount of money can significantly affect your risk of getting around it. Many cases of people who have been killed, poisoned or robbed after having been monetized have been reported.
3. Does not trust anyone: After all have heard the news, the people who suddenly woke up with a few extra zeros at the bottom of the Lek bank account are waking up with a sense of skepticism. The period is accompanied by tense relationships with family and friends.
4. You might fall prey to dangerous behaviors: Although some people are responsible, a large amount of money can bring along dangerous behaviors (including alcohol and drug abuse) or fear being spoiled by behaviors dangerous.
